Soybeans, legumes related to clover and peas, were cultivated in Eastern Asia 5,000 years ago, but they were not grown in the United States until the beginning of the nineteenth century, when they were grown experimentally for use as livestock feed.
Soybeans were first grown at Loch Lomond Plantation in Union Parish Louisiana by Jule W. Parks.
